Hi Team . Copy a file to SharePoint when a file is added to the File System. Just click the arrow on the right until you reach the folder, then select the name of the folder. Nothing fancy. In Power Automate, select the Manually triggered flow, then click on the Next step. Select ‘Destination Site Address’ and for the ‘Destination folder’ fields. In Power Automate, select the trigger ‘ When a file is created in a folder ‘ action, then provide the site address and Folder id from the folder. Power Automate Desktop is a very mature product, as it is a re-branded Softmotive Simplify Automation, which Microsoft Acquired. Microsoft Power Automate Community. The SharePoint ODBC Driver is a powerful tool that allows you to connect with live data from SharePoint and SharePoint Online, directly from any applications that support ODBC connectivity. I want to copy files from a SharePoint Online document library to a file system on a local machine.. Add this action to your flow. Add the action ‘ Move file ‘ and fill in the below properties. Select the Gateway name from the dropdown. From the Actions panel, drag and drop the Read XML from file action into the workspace. Format the cells and add formulas as per your requirements and then save the file. Now we will create a flow that will import excel data into the SharePoint list. Enter file name: '2020 Report' (this is a fixed value for all file) 5. Automated. upload web excel file. I have created customized Date Filter on Report Level , for that everyday I need to select Today's date manually and then publishing data from Desktop to Web. I use both power BI Desktop and Web. Click “Connect” and paste the below codes to the window: And you will see: The CSV file has been connected successfully. Automated. It will read data and then it will write the data into a text file. Power Automate Desktop broadens the existing robotic process automation (RPA) capabilities in Power Automate and enables you to automate all repetitive desktop processes. On the Create File action, in the File name, select Ask in PowerApps from the Add dynamic content menu. FTP is built on a client-server model architecture and uses separate control and data connections between the client and the server. We get directories and … Folder Id – Choose the source library root folder. We will need to create a Power Automate flow to do it instead. Open the Power Automate action from the top menu and select Create a new flow. Choose the Power Apps button template. Name the flow UploadFileToDocument library and click Save. Go to the website where I want to upload the file(s) to an intranet. Create the Planner task. Finally, let’s add a Title to match it with the “Title” column in the SharePoint list. Is there a way to take this file power BI Desktop .pbix file to the Power BI Web. Microsoft Forms will notify you that the files will be stores in your OneDrive. In Power Automate, select the trigger ‘ When a file is created in a folder ‘ action, then provide the site address and Folder id from the folder. tip benediktbergmann.eu. zipFolderPath is the relative path of the folder that you want to Zip. The first step is to use the PowerApps trigger. Power Automate Desktop: How upload files to websites using full path from excel column. Then select name from the dynamic content and contains .pdf. Now provide the flow name, and then select the trigger ” Manually trigger a flow”. Select the source site, and use the ‘Identifier’ output from ‘Get files (properties only)’ as the ‘File to Copy’. We will use the ‘Get filepath part ‘ action to retrieve the ‘ file name’ which we will later use in the Invoke Web Service action. Inside the ‘ For each’ loop add the ‘ Get the filepath part ‘ action. File path: ‘ %CurrentItem%’ output of the ‘ For each ‘ loop. In Power Automate Desktop you can execute Python, VB, and JavaScript code samples. At least, I wanted to unzip all files using Power BI. Create a new flow and select “Automated.”. Remove any code from the Upload button’s OnSelect property and replace it with this code. Loading... 0 Answer . Solution: Use the Desktop Recorder to Download from the web. Select Microsoft Dataverse. Microsoft flow get data from excel. Create and fill an Excel file dynamically with Power Automate . Locked file checking pattern in Power Automate. You need to build a do until loop and a variable: Initialize boolean variable and set its value to “false”. Extract data from web page Get details of web page Get details of element on web page Take screenshot of web page Focus text field on web page Populate text Field on web page Set check box state on web page Select radio button on web page Set drop-down list value on web page Press button on web page If web page contains Wait for web page content Launch … Update the references to SharePoint and OneDrive to match your own environment. ... 3492. Select “File Upload.”. I receive a CSV report via a URL in the email that sending from Google Ads every day. Follow these steps to add the Download a file or an image action to your flow. File to copy – Choose the ‘x-ms-file-id’ output from the trigger action. In this example, I'll walk you through creating an automation to: Open a browser; Go to a website ; Login with username/password; Download a file I learned that power BI desktop has more features than the web. Microsoft Power Automate is quickly growing in demand and is currently the highest-adopted automation system in medium-to-large companies (along with PowerApps) and one of the most sought-after Microsoft skills, both personally and for business.People have leveraged Power Automate to free up several hours in their workday so that they can focus on more important … I have many files to work with, so I wanted to automate things. Set the Data table value is equal to the CSV Table variable. Step-1: First, we have to choose a folder to where the new email arrives. 4. Then, in the File Content, do the same. In this article, I will explain how to access the Zendesk API from Power Automate. Maybe not the best solution, but if you have PAD adding a line to an excel file that's on SP, simply set up a new cloud flow that's triggered by the new row in that file, then an action that adds an item to the SP list with the dynamic content from the excel. Like all other Power Automate connectors, the Encodian connector for Microsoft Power Automate (Flowr) and Azure Logic Apps receives and sends files as Base64 encoded strings. And as mentioned I'm using PowerShell for this. If you are interested to upload files to SharePoint that you generated with R, that is easy. 5881. ... Extension is part of Power Automate Desktop which part of Power Automate and I believe is available to ... View and edit Microsoft Word, Excel, and PowerPoint files with Google Docs, Sheets, and Slides. Click on Save. Before your perform web automation, you’ll need to enable the Power Automate Desktop Extension. FTP. 3. Edit your Desktop flow through the PAD Designer and then copy the Actions within a Subflow (Ctrl+C) and paste them to a text editor (Ctrl+V). This will make the flow click in the input control next to the File Name: label. This way, we’ll get an array with all the links. That is what I noticed with Company House data. To download text or files from the web, you can use the Download from web action. Search in Actions -> Convert datetime to text. Folder Id – Choose the source library root folder. Power Automate Desktop Flow – Upload to Azure Blob Storage using AzCopy. upload web excel file. The files can be downloaded directly to the disk, while web page contents are saved into a variable. Power Automate Desktop: How upload files to websites using full path from excel column . power automate copy file from one SharePoint library to another. Click Upload certificate > Select the certificate file MSFlow.cer > Add. Now I want it to get latest date as input (today's date) so I won't need to publish data manually everyday. Make sure you select the Edit ‘File Name’ UI element. After we prepared everything, we can now start to create the flow in Power Automate Desktop. 1 Answer1. Description. Now, you can use the output variable “ FormattedDateTime ” from the second step anywhere in the flow. If the webserver requires authentication, you can populate your credentials in the appropriate fields of the action's Advanced settings. The output will be produced in the XmlDocument variable. Step-2: Similarly, in the Add attachment action, insert the Site address and List name: Next, open Power Automate and start a new flow. Also select Left click as Click Type. Search for “Power Automate”, click the icon, login with a Microsoft account or work/school account and start automating your repetitive tasks across desktop/web applications, using the hundreds of actions available out of the box. Before your perform web automation, you’ll need to enable the Power Automate Desktop Extension. Build and scale business processes with your Azure data. I am using Create File action to create files and move to local machine. I'm currently trying to upload a file to a Webserver by using a REST API. Trigger the flow when a file is created in a folder. zipFolderPath is the relative path of the folder that you want to Zip. Microsoft Power Automate (formerly Microsoft Flow) is a business workflow automation tool. To do that, select “HTTP” and “When an HTTP request is received.”. Retrieve data table. The File Transfer Protocol (FTP) is a standard network protocol used to transfer computer files between a client and server on a computer network. Uploading and Returning files. Step 1: Create a Flow in Power Automate. You can also combine these actions with predefined support for applications like … If you want to schedule your refresh, just go, in Power BI Service on the dataset you've published (it is automaticaly published with your .pbix file), click on the ... button and choose "Schedule Refresh". Let’s pick 3. After I click the "view report" button, it directs me to a webpage and downloads a CSV file automatically. Also, configure the trigger with the SharePoint site address and the Folder ID. It works perfectly when I upload a file. Use this tag for questions about issues or questions regarding building/designing Power Automate workflows, configuring them to work with additional applications in the MS Power suite, or with other MS products like Office or SharePoint. In this screen shot, the upload works fine, if you want to create a file called readme.txt containing “This is a sample text file.” The next action is “ Create a file ” from the SharePoint connector. We have here the data, which we specified and that has been read by the flow. Power Automate allows you to automate web and desktop applications on your Windows desktop by mimicking the user interface actions like clicks, and keyboard input. The first step in this process is to create an Excel that contains a table for your exported data to be inserted into. 8. Since we want to test with multiple attachments, let’s increase the limit. 3065. Then, in the File Content, do the same. Format DateTime. The next action is “ Create a file ” from the SharePoint connector. Basically, this action of PAD converts the contents of a data table column into a list. Click File to upload (choose File X1233.xls) 6. Add File path of the XML file and Encoding as Default. Copy and paste the Scope Code below into one of your own flows. Change the folder Path to point to the folder you created for the attachments. Copy and paste the Scope Code below into one of your own flows. Let’s pick 3. Install the extension to automate things on the web like scripting, data extraction, testing, filling out forms and more. This is a really important concept to understand when working with files in Power Automate and Logic Apps. If you are interested to upload files to SharePoint that you generated with R, that is easy. Step-2: Add action to get the files. Now, select “New Flow” and give your task a “Flow Name”. You can refer to this URL – https://docs.microsoft.com/en-us/power-automate/desktop-flows/using-browsers or go to Power Automate Desktop and navigate to Tools, select Browser Extension and click Google Chrome Install the extension and click close. Expand your automation capabilities across desktop, web, and mobile with Power Automate apps. In particular, I will demonstrate how to attach files, create new tickets, and add ticket comments in Zendesk with Power Automate. Access SharePoint data like you would a database - read, write, and update SharePoint Lists, Contacts, Calendar, Links, Tasks, etc. Since we want to test with multiple attachments, let’s increase the limit. I am using Create File action to create files and move to local machine. This action requires you to populate the URL of the web page or the file and select the appropriate HTTP method. Once the file gets created we will copy the file, so click on the Next step and select Copy file action. Manage workflows and approvals while on the go, using the mobile app. The dynamically chosen path is based on the Subject Line OR File Name. Add the File path and add the ExcelData in Text to write. After fighting for a while with Power Automate and Excel, I wanted a fool-proof way to create a brand new Excel file without having to rely on a template somewhere to copy. Just browse through your favorite parts of the web application and collect data, fill forms, download files – do all the things you usually do and see a flow getting developed. Once the certificate is added successfully, you would be able to see the certificate Thumbprint with the Start date & Expiry date. Now in this step, we will retrieve the data table column into the list. Now provide the Flow name and select the trigger i.e. On the Create File action, in the File name, select Ask in PowerApps from the Add dynamic content menu. It may fail sometimes because of large file size and … Step 2 – Create a Power Automate. When a file is added to your Windows Desktop PC, it will be copied to a SharePoint site and Document Library that you select. Enable the Power Automate Desktop Extension for Web Automation. All we need to do is use the very versatile swiss army knife action known as “Send an HTTP request to SharePoint” to call the API that handles recycling of files. Eventually, I want to download the report and upload it to my Google drive. The Power Automate recorder utility will convert your steps to a flow. Accessing web APIs. I found a solution, which i mention here in case someone else stumbles on your blog trying to do the same thing. Update the references to SharePoint and OneDrive to match your own environment. Retrieve data table. From the Actions panel, drag and drop the List FTP directory action into the workspace.Add Connection and Path as ".The output will be in the Directories and Files variable. You can also combine these actions with predefined support for applications like Excel to help automate repetitive tasks. Create a flow name xml-automation in Power Automate Desktop. This action reads XML contents file into a new variable From the Actions panel, drag and drop the Read XML from file action into the workspace. Add File path of the XML file and Encoding as Default. The output will be produced in the XmlDocument variable. Click on Save. Select the variable produced from the first step. Enter download a file into the Search connectors and actions search box on the Choose an operation card. I want to copy files from a SharePoint Online document library to a file system on a local machine.. Prepare your PowerShell script as in the example above and execute it during the R script. Search and open record using the unique file number X1233. It’s quicker and easier than ever to automate with the new intuitive Power Automate … An instance is just that, the instance of the web browser. Give it a name. To close the excel file we use the Close Excel action. File to copy – Choose the ‘x-ms-file-id’ output from the trigger action. This will copy the Actions along with their corresponding UI elements/images. Next, you need to search for HTTP and select HTTP - HTTP action to download file from the Url created on form submission: In the opened window select GET in Method dropdown field and add file’s URL to the Uri field. To create a Flow, log in to Power Automate and then click on Create -> choose Instant cloud Flow. We’ll use OneDrive for Business, but you can also use a SharePoint Site or Microsoft Teams to do this. Robotic Process Automation tools empowers Business Analysts / Power Users and those who have very limited coding knowledge, to automate business processes within their organizations. 1. List FTP directory in power automate desktop returns the subdirectories and files contained in the current directory of the FTP connection. Equally, this applies to regular emails with attachments that you would like Power Automate to automatically save the attachment (s) to a specific ( custom/bespoke/unique) folder and/or SharePoint site and therefore Document Library. The solution I am using and would like to share with you is pretty simple.